Условия 616
A: Максимум
Найдите индексы первого вхождения максимального элемента. Выведите два числа: номер строки и номер столбца, в которых стоит наибольший элемент в двумерном массиве. Если таких элементов несколько, то выводится тот, у которого меньше номер строки, а если номера строк равны то тот, у которого меньше номер столбца.
Программа получает на вход размеры массива n
и
m
, затем n
строк по m
чисел в каждой.
Ввод | Вывод |
---|---|
3 4 |
1 2 |
B: Снежинка
Дано нечетное число n
. Создайте двумерный массив из
n
Чn
элементов, заполнив
его символами "."
(каждый элемент массива является
строкой из одного символа). Затем заполните символами "*"
среднюю строку массива, средний столбец массива, главную диагональ
и побочную диагональ. В результате единицы в массиве должны образовывать изображение
звездочки. Выведите полученный массив на экран, разделяя элементы
массива пробелами.
Ввод | Вывод |
---|---|
5 |
* . * . * |
F: Поменять строки
Дан двумерный массив. Поменяйте в нем первую и последнюю строку. Полученный массив выведите на экран.
Программа получает на вход два числа: количество строк
n
в массиве и количество столбцов m
.
Далее идет n
строк, каждая из которых содержит
m
чисел - элементы массива.
Выведите массив на экран разделяя числа в строке одним пробелом.
Ввод | Вывод |
---|---|
3 4 |
31 32 33 34 |
C: Шахматная доска
Эту задачу можно решать только массивом строкДаны два числа n
и m
. Создайте массив строк
размером nЧm
и заполните его символами "."
и "*"
в шахматном порядке. В левом верхнем углу должна стоять точка.
Ввод | Вывод |
---|---|
3 4 |
. * . * |
D: Диагонали параллельные главной
Дано число n
. Создайте массив
размером nЧn
и заполните его по следующему правилу. На главной диагонали
должны быть записаны числа 0. На двух диагоналях, прилегающих к главной, числа 1.
На следующих двух диагоналях числа 2, и т.д.
Ввод | Вывод |
---|---|
5 |
0 1 2 3 4 |
G: Поменять столбцы
Дан двумерный массив и два числа: i
и j
.
Поменяйте в массиве столбцы с номерами i
и j
и выведите результат.
Программа получает на вход размеры массива n
и
m
, затем элементы массива, затем числа
i
и j
.
Ввод | Вывод |
---|---|
3 4 |
12 11 13 14 |
O: Ходы коня
Эту задачу можно решать только массивом строкНа шахматной доске стоит конь. Отметьте положение коня на доске и все клетки, которые бьет конь.
Программа получает на вход координаты коня на шахматной доске в шахматной нотации (то есть в виде “e4”, где сначала записывается номер столбца (буква от “a” до “h”, слева направо), затем номеру строки (цифра от 1 до 8, снизу вверх).
Клетку, где стоит конь, отметьте буквой “K”, клетки, которые бьет конь, отметьте символами “*”, остальные клетки заполните точками.
Выведите на экран изображение доски.
Ввод | Вывод |
---|---|
b6 |
* . * . . . . . |
Z: Городской план
План города представляет собой прямоугольник, разбитый на n×m квадратиков. Каждый квадратик может быть занят зданием или быть свободным. Если два соседних (по стороне) квадратика заняты зданием, то это — оно и то же здание.
Программа получает на вход два числа n и m, затем идет
n строк по m символов в каждой — план города.
Символ “.
” обозначает свободную клетку, символ
“#
” обозначает здание.
Выведите число зданий на плане.
Тесты к этой задаче закрытые.
Ввод | Вывод |
---|---|
6 6 .##### #....# #.##.# #.#..# #....# ###### |
2 |